Pakistan Players Rise in Latest ICC T20I Rankings

Several Pakistan cricketers have moved up the latest ICC T20I rankings, with Fakhar Zaman, Mohammad Nawaz and Sufiyan Muqeem making progress in the updated standings.

The rankings were updated following the India-Afghanistan T20I series, while some Pakistan players experienced minor drops in their respective positions.

Sahibzada Farhan Remains Pakistan’s Top-Ranked Batter

Sahibzada Farhan slipped one position to third in the ICC T20I batting rankings after India’s Abhishek Sharma moved into second place.

India’s Ishan Kishan continues to lead the batting chart with 913 rating points, followed by Abhishek Sharma on 862 points and Farhan on 848.

Among other Pakistan batters, Saim Ayub remained at 41st with 560 points, while Babar Azam held 43rd place with 555 points.

Pakistan T20I captain Salman Ali Agha also maintained his 45th position, with 547 rating points.

Fakhar Zaman, who last played a T20I for Pakistan in February, climbed one place to 72nd with 481 points. No other Pakistani batter features in the current top 100.

Abrar Ahmed Retains Second Spot Among Bowlers

Pakistan’s Abrar Ahmed remains the country’s highest-ranked bowler in the T20I rankings.

Abrar is currently second with 736 points, behind Afghanistan’s Rashid Khan, who leads the bowling chart with 744 points. England’s Adil Rashid occupies third place with 710 points.

Mohammad Nawaz was another Pakistan player to make progress, moving up one place to eighth with 658 rating points.

Meanwhile, Salman Mirza dropped two places to 17th with 636 points, while Shaheen Afridi moved down one spot to 32nd, with 602 points.

Sufiyan Muqeem Moves Up in Bowling Rankings

Further down the standings, Usman Tariq retained 59th place with 524 points.

Sufiyan Muqeem improved his position by moving up to 64th with 510 points.

Saim Ayub remained 72nd among T20I bowlers with 492 points, while Shadab Khan held 77th place. Haris Rauf stayed at 88th with 448 points.
